WebHydroelectric turbine runners can be categorized in various ways: The three common hydroelectric turbine designs are the Kaplan, Pelton, and Francis designs. There are reaction (Kaplan and Francis) and impulse (Pelton) turbines, which are pressure and pressure-less respectively. WebAn example of the response of a large hydroelectric generating unit to a system frequency disturbance is shown in Figure 6. Initially, the frequency declines below the steady-state point due to the slow nature of most prime mover controls. This unit can be seen to contribute 10 MW for a steady-state frequency decline of about 0.04 Hz (.067%). WebFigure 9. Hydro Power turbine view of the Pelton turbine wheel from below. Figure 10.
